| vocabulary简明 | A glitter is a sparkle or flash of light. To glitter is to gleam or shine, as if glistening with moisture. |
| vocabulary扩展 | Glitter isn’t just shiny stuff you use in craft projects. When used as a noun, glitter can refer to any kind of gleam, glint, spark, or flash of light, like the flicker of a firefly at night. This word can also be used as a verb. An ornate golden goblet glitters brightly — as does anything coated in a thick layer of glitter. |
| 柯林斯解释 | 1 [VERB 动词]闪烁;闪亮 If something glitters, light comes from or is reflected off different parts of it. [V] [V prep]
2 [VERB 动词](激动、感兴趣等情感)闪现,流露 If someone's eyes glitter, they are bright and express a particular emotion such as excitement or interest. [V] [WRITTEN 笔语]
3 [N-UNCOUNT 不可数名词](粘在物体上作装饰用的)小发光物 Glitter consists of tiny shining pieces of metal. It is glued to things for decoration.
4 [N-UNCOUNT 不可数名词]外在的吸引力;魅力 You can use glitter to refer to superficial attractiveness or to the excitement connected with something.
